By default, the Face Recognition component places people tags under a root tag
called "People".
Of course you can use your existing tags but newly created tags in the face
recognition interface or simply the "Unknown" person tag always en up under
"People"
If the user already has a hierarchy of Tags to address people (say "Personnes")
the user should be able to specify so in the preferences and the software
should now use this tag as the root for faces.
Reproducible: Always
Steps to Reproduce:
Use Face Recognition
Actual Results:
Tags created under People (including Unknown)
Expected Results:
Tags created under a user defined Tag
